South Carolina Statutes

§ 33-42-1610 — Law governing.

South Carolina·Title 33 CORPORATIONS, PARTNERSHIPS AND ASSOCIATIONS·Ch. 42 UNIFORM LIMITED PARTNERSHIP ACT
(a)Subject to the Constitution of this State, (1) the laws of the state under which a foreign limited partnership is organized govern its organization and internal affairs and the liability of its limited partners, and (2) a foreign limited partnership may not be denied registration by reason of any difference between those laws and the laws of this State.
(b)A foreign limited partnership may transact any business in this State that a limited partnership formed in this State may carry on.

Legislative History

HISTORY: 1984 Act No. 491, SECTION 1; 1985 Act No. 11, SECTIONS 3, 4; 1986 Act No. 533, SECTION 1.
